@Paula66 - try this
  1. start calibre
  2. click the Library button
  3. select Switch/Create Library
  4. ensure the Use the previously existing library at the new location option is selected
  5. enter or navigate to the New location
  6. click OK
You will notice that dialogue has an option to move a library, you 'should have used' that to do the move. However, providing I've understood the problem correctly, then the above should solve your problem

Calibre maintains a list of the libraries it knows about, including their locations. If it didn't then users would have to tell it which library and where every time they used the program. If you move or rename a library 'outside' of Calibre then you have to tell Calibre after the the event that you 'did it'. That's why its preferable to let Calibre 'do the work' of moving, renaming etc.
